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 25/06/2023, à 17:21

Yuks38

Gestionnaire de téléchargement internet

Bonjour

J’ai un serveur dédié et j’aimerai savoir si il existe un logiciel ou quelque chose pour que je puisse
téléchargement des fichiers depuis mon navigateur sans passer par le terminal Linux

Un logiciel où je puisse mettre le dossier de réception avec le lien de téléchargement

Merci de votre aide

Hors ligne

#2 Le 25/06/2023, à 20:21

Vobul

Re : Gestionnaire de téléchargement internet

Alors quand j'ai besoin d'un truc simple et rapide, je vais dans le dossier puis je fais :

serve

Car chez moi "serve" est un alias pour :

 python -m http.server 8888

Ensuite les fichiers sont téléchargeables sur http://192.168.0.XX:8888.

C'est simple, rapide, efficace.

Sinon tu peux faire tourner un nginx (c'est super simple avec docker). Et si tu veux un truc vraiment plus complet, il faut que tu décrives ton cas d'usage précisément.

EDIT: ah je viens de voir que c'est pour un serveur, dans ce cas un nginx/apache avec authentification basic sera suffisant. Mais pas pratique si tu dois télécharger 20.000 fichiers ou un dossier complet. Il faut que tu décrives ton cas d'usage, les fichiers sont pour qui, ce sont quoi ces fichiers, etc....

Dernière modification par Vobul (Le 25/06/2023, à 20:24)


Vobul
Utilisez le retour utilisable de commandes !!!
J'aime la langue française, mais je parle franglais, deal with it.
RTFM

Hors ligne

#3 Le 25/06/2023, à 20:42

Yuks38

Re : Gestionnaire de téléchargement internet

Salut Vobul !

Alors j’ai réussi à installer aria2 Webui, j’ai lancer la commande python que tu as mis dans ton post
Tout fonctionne correctement mais une fois que je sors de putty tout s’arrête, y’aurai t-il une astuce pour que sa tourne en boucle tout le temps ?

Merci !

Hors ligne

#4 Le 25/06/2023, à 21:06

Vobul

Re : Gestionnaire de téléchargement internet

Oui, regarde du côté de tmux !


Vobul
Utilisez le retour utilisable de commandes !!!
J'aime la langue française, mais je parle franglais, deal with it.
RTFM

Hors ligne

#5 Le 26/06/2023, à 07:37

Qid

Re : Gestionnaire de téléchargement internet

Yuks38 a écrit :

une fois que je sors de putty tout s’arrête, y’aurai t-il une astuce pour que sa tourne en boucle tout le temps ?

Oui enfin ce n'est pas franchement fait pour tourner continuellement la solution actuellement proposée... Et accessoirement un serveur http n'a jamais été des plus pratique pour des téléchargements : le plus simple serait certainement plutôt de monter un FTP ou alors puisque ssh est déjà présent de passer par sshfs (mais vu qu'il est question de putty j'ai peur de découvrir quel est le client)


"GNU/Linux c'est que du bon mais M$ Windows ce n'est pas si mal"
Référent technique Ubuntu d'un Groupe d'Utilisateur du Libre
plus d'info sur mon profil

Hors ligne

#6 Le 26/06/2023, à 07:46

matrix-bx

Re : Gestionnaire de téléchargement internet

Salut,
voir FileZilla ou Winscp qui font tout deux du sftp


Utilisations des balises de mises en formes.

Hors ligne

#7 Le 26/06/2023, à 11:23

Vobul

Re : Gestionnaire de téléchargement internet

Oui, SFTP c'est le mieux, et ça "vient" avec SSH donc hyper simple à mettre en place avec Filezilla.


Vobul
Utilisez le retour utilisable de commandes !!!
J'aime la langue française, mais je parle franglais, deal with it.
RTFM

Hors ligne

#8 Le 26/06/2023, à 13:47

Qid

Re : Gestionnaire de téléchargement internet

Vobul a écrit :

Oui, SFTP c'est le mieux, et ça "vient" avec SSH donc hyper simple à mettre en place avec Filezilla.

Petit aparté : quelle est la différence entre sftp et sshfs... J'ai déjà dû poser cette question mais je ne me souviens plus de la réponse car mes interrogations à ce sujet date un peu d'autant que maintenant je suis passé à NFS... Mais je me dis que le sujet se prête à refaire un point wink


"GNU/Linux c'est que du bon mais M$ Windows ce n'est pas si mal"
Référent technique Ubuntu d'un Groupe d'Utilisateur du Libre
plus d'info sur mon profil

Hors ligne

#9 Le 26/06/2023, à 16:21

Vobul

Re : Gestionnaire de téléchargement internet

SFTP c'est tu utilises SSH pour faire des transferts genre FTP.

SSHFS ça te permet de monter un fichier via ssh sur ton ordi local et de l'utiliser comme un disque réseau.


Vobul
Utilisez le retour utilisable de commandes !!!
J'aime la langue française, mais je parle franglais, deal with it.
RTFM

Hors ligne

#10 Le 26/06/2023, à 21:52

Yuks38

Re : Gestionnaire de téléchargement internet

Bonsoir tout le monde,

Alors je t’explique, j’utilise nginx le problème c’est que j’arrive pas à monter le
Dossier aria2 webui sur le port 80 pour le faire tourner en boucle sur mon serveur

Mon dossier aria2 webui se trouve sur /var/www/ pourtant

Dernière modification par Yuks38 (Le 26/06/2023, à 21:53)

Hors ligne

#11 Le 27/06/2023, à 06:35

Qid

Re : Gestionnaire de téléchargement internet

Vobul a écrit :

SFTP c'est tu utilises SSH pour faire des transferts genre FTP.

SSHFS ça te permet de monter un fichier via ssh sur ton ordi local et de l'utiliser comme un disque réseau.

On ne peut pas faire de montage sftp ? C'est ce que je comprends de cette explication...

@ Yuks38 : oui donc en fait là ton besoin c'est plutôt de savoir configurer un serveur web... Ça n'a plus grand chose à avoir avec la demande de départ...


"GNU/Linux c'est que du bon mais M$ Windows ce n'est pas si mal"
Référent technique Ubuntu d'un Groupe d'Utilisateur du Libre
plus d'info sur mon profil

Hors ligne

#12 Le 27/06/2023, à 08:20

Vobul

Re : Gestionnaire de téléchargement internet

Qid a écrit :

On ne peut pas faire de montage sftp ? C'est ce que je comprends de cette explication...

Bah SSHFS utilise SFTP en réalité, mais il te permet de faire un point de montage (d'où le "FS"). SFTP c'est le protocole, SSHFS c'est l'outil qui te permet de monter le serveur distant.


Vobul
Utilisez le retour utilisable de commandes !!!
J'aime la langue française, mais je parle franglais, deal with it.
RTFM

Hors ligne

#13 Le 27/06/2023, à 08:51

krodelabestiole

Re : Gestionnaire de téléchargement internet

en gros c'est plutôt un gestionnaire de fichiers distants que tu veux non, plutôt qu'un "gestionnaire de téléchargement internet" ?

le plus simple si tu es sur gnome c'est effectivement de te connecter en SFTP avec nautilus (fichiers).

si tu veux un truc que tu peux utiliser depuis n'importe où avec un navigateur web, tu peux par ex. déployer une application web comme file browser :
https://filebrowser.org
https://github.com/filebrowser/filebrowser

mais quitte à déployer un serveur web, autant profiter d'un service plus complet comme nextcloud : https://doc.ubuntu-fr.org/nextcloud

Hors ligne

#14 Le 27/06/2023, à 09:31

Qid

Re : Gestionnaire de téléchargement internet

Vobul a écrit :

SFTP c'est le protocole, SSHFS c'est l'outil qui te permet de monter le serveur distant.

Ça me paraît plus clair dit comme ça... Sauf que dans ce cas :

krodelabestiole a écrit :

le plus simple si tu es sur gnome c'est effectivement de te connecter en SFTP avec nautilus

Correction : "[au serveur] via sshfs directement dans"

Me semble être une formulation plus juste... Enfin toujours est-il que la conclusion reste la même : sshfs est on ne peut plus simple à utiliser et après il n'y a plus de question à se poser : un montage dans le fstab est le tour est joué...


"GNU/Linux c'est que du bon mais M$ Windows ce n'est pas si mal"
Référent technique Ubuntu d'un Groupe d'Utilisateur du Libre
plus d'info sur mon profil

Hors ligne

#15 Le 27/06/2023, à 09:49

krodelabestiole

Re : Gestionnaire de téléchargement internet

Qid a écrit :

Correction : "[au serveur] via sshfs directement dans"

non. sshfs est un client SFTP. SFTP c'est le nom du protocole, basé sur SSH, pour la gestion des fichiers à distance.

nautilus implémente également le protocole SFTP, et est donc aussi un client SFTP, comme SSHFS, mais il ne passe pas par SSHFS.

je maintiens donc ce que je dis qui est largement plus juste wink

pour plus d'info :
https://doc.ubuntu-fr.org/sshfs
https://fr.wikipedia.org/wiki/Secure_shell_file_system

Hors ligne

#16 Le 27/06/2023, à 10:13

krodelabestiole

Re : Gestionnaire de téléchargement internet

ceci dit, oui, un répertoire monté via sshfs sera aussi visible dans nautilus (ou n'importe quel gestionnaire), mais c'est pas le plus simple, vu que nautilus fait aussi client, directement, comme filezilla ou autre.
il suffit de lui demander de se connecter à tel serveur. (qu'on peut ensuite ajouter aux signets)
il prend aussi en considération le fichier de config de ssh, si besoin.

~/.ssh/config

Hors ligne

#17 Le 27/06/2023, à 10:27

krodelabestiole

Re : Gestionnaire de téléchargement internet

après à chacun de voir ce qu'il préfère : sshfs est a priori plus proche du système, ne dépend pas de l'utilisateur. en passant par fstab on a un message d'erreur quand on n'a pas de réseau au démarrage.
avec un montage / signet nautilus pas besoin de tripatouiller de commande ou de code, le répertoire n'est monté qu'en cas de besoin, et visible seulement par l'utilisateur.

Hors ligne

#18 Le 27/06/2023, à 11:16

Qid

Re : Gestionnaire de téléchargement internet

krodelabestiole a écrit :
Qid a écrit :

Correction : "[au serveur] via sshfs directement dans"

non. sshfs est un client SFTP. SFTP c'est le nom du protocole, basé sur SSH, pour la gestion des fichiers à distance.

Je crois que j'ai compris l'explication de Vobul à l'envers dans ce cas... En tous cas

en passant par fstab on a un message d'erreur quand on n'a pas de réseau au démarrage.

Il me semble qu'il existe un paramètre pour éviter ça... Mais après tout tu as raison un signet fait probablement tout aussi bien le boulot...


"GNU/Linux c'est que du bon mais M$ Windows ce n'est pas si mal"
Référent technique Ubuntu d'un Groupe d'Utilisateur du Libre
plus d'info sur mon profil

Hors ligne

#19 Le 27/06/2023, à 11:19

krodelabestiole

Re : Gestionnaire de téléchargement internet

Qid a écrit :

Il me semble qu'il existe un paramètre pour éviter ça...

oui, c'était pour illustrer mon propos.

Hors ligne

#20 Le 27/06/2023, à 11:32

krodelabestiole

Re : Gestionnaire de téléchargement internet

Vobul a écrit :

SSHFS c'est l'outil qui te permet de monter le serveur distant.

c'est peut-être ça qui t'as induit en erreur :
SSHFS c'est un des outils (les clients SSH / SFTP) qui permettent d'accéder à un répertoire distant. en l'occurrence en le montant en système de fichier (FS).

Hors ligne